Construction leads to location change for popular Reston community yard sale

(Updated at noon) Reston’s popular community yard sale is temporarily moving down the road.

More than 3,000 people are expected to attend the biannual event when it returns this Saturday (April 27), according to Reston Association, the organizer.

Typically held every spring and fall at RA’s headquarters, the yard sale will relocate to the Farm at Halley Rise (12010 Sunrise Valley Drive) for this weekend due to “construction activity” at its usual spot (12001 Sunrise Valley Drive).

The office building where RA leases space is getting its rooftop HVAC units replaced, according to an RA spokesperson.

“The Community Yard Sale is not only a great place to find bargains, but also it provides a wonderful sense of community,” RA Community Events Supervisor Ashleigh Soloff said. “Families look forward to this event all year, and neighbors come out to chat and browse the items for sale. It’s a wonderful way to meet neighbors, meet new friends and pick up some great deals.”

RA says the community yard sale has become one of its most anticipated events since it began 29 years ago.

Vendor space for this weekend’s iteration has sold out, with more than 90 local families planning to hawk their home décor and furniture, clothing, toys and other goods.

The yard sale will be open from 8:30 a.m. to 1 p.m.

Located across the street from Wegmans, the Farm at Halley Rise was introduced in 2022 and features vegetable, herb, fruit and native flower gardens, beehives, a rain garden and a meadow. The farm is run by Up Top Acres, a nonprofit dedicated to addressing food insecurity.
